We are currently accepting applications for the following position: Director of Nursing Services ( Registered Nurse / RN ) The Director of Nursing Services assumes authority, responsibility, and accountability for the delivery of nursing services in the facility. In collaboration with the Executive Director, allocates departmental resources in an efficient and economic manner to enable each resident to attain or maintain the highest practicable physical, mental and psychosocial well-being. Collaborates with other departments, professionals, consultants, and organizations, including government agencies and advocacy groups, to develop support and coordinate resident care, related administrative functions, and to represent the interests of the facility. ESSENTIAL POSITION FUNCTIONS: Develops, maintains, and implements nursing policies and procedures that reflect current standards of nursing practice, company, and facility philosophy of care and practices while maintaining compliance with state and federal laws and regulations. Communicates and interprets policies and procedures to nursing staff. Monitors practices for effective implementation and achievement of results. Ensures delivery of compassionate quality care evidenced by adequate services and staff coverage on unit, appropriateness of staff, absence of odors, cleanliness, absence of pressure wounds, and apparent maintenance of optimal physical, mental and, psychosocial function. Demonstrates knowledge of and application of Key Clinical Quality Indicators. Proactively monitors and implements systems to achieve and/or surpass company thresholds Reviews 24-hour report from every unit daily to ensure timely, effective responses to significant changes in condition, transfers, discharges, use of physical or chemical restraints, unexplained injuries, potential abuse or neglect, medication errors, loss of resident property, or any evidence of resident or family dissatisfaction. Gathers and analyzes facts, assesses situations, develops, and implements appropriate actions to investigate, notify appropriate parties, resolve issues, record facts properly, and prevent future reoccurrence. Communicates findings/results to Executive Director. Communicates directly with residents, families, medical staff, nursing staff, interdisciplinary team members, and Department Heads to coordinate care and services, improve organization and implementation of plans of care, to maintain quality of care, quality of life, and a homelike environment for all residents. Establishes, implements, and monitors infection control program designed to provide a safe, sanitary, and comfortable environment and to prevent the development and transmission of disease and infection. Reviews infection control surveillance reports to identify trends and to develop effective actions to control and prevent infections in the facility. Provides infection control information and statistics in Quality Assessment and Assurance Committee report. Monitors staff for compliance with OSHA mandates on workplace safety. Proactively develops procedures and incentive programs to promote workplace safety and safety practices. Monitors the provision of care and services to residents on all shifts and evaluates regulatory compliance efforts through daily rounds to observe care on units, to review records, and to interview staff members, residents, families, and other interested parties. Evaluates the finding of compliance rounds conducted by designated facility staff on a daily basis. Designs, implements, and evaluates actions to continuously improve quality, compassionate care and cleanliness, eliminate odors, and decubitii. Conducts quality assessment and assurance activities. Develops program to gather and analyze data for trends and to institute actions to resolve problems promptly. Evaluates effectiveness of actions. Participates as member of Quality Assessment and Assurance Committee with Medical Director and at least three other facility staff members. Reports and makes recommendations to Quality Assessment and Assurance Committee. Oversees and supervises development and delivery of in-service educational programs designed to equip nursing staff with sufficient knowledge and skills to provide nursing, nursing related services, and highest level of compassionate, quality of care to each resident to attain or maintain the highest practical physical, mental, and psychosocial well-being. Assists Executive Director with preparation for long-term care survey. Actively participates in long-term care survey process by instructing staff in matters of conduct and disclosure, maintaining a presence at all times surveyors are on-site and directing the timely collection of information required by the survey team. Demonstrates concern for identified problems and undertakes corrective action while survey is in progress if appropriate. Gathers and presents supplemental documentation to avoid potential deficiencies. Collaborates with Executive Director to develop responses to survey report and implements prevention measures for future citations. Collaborates with physicians, consultants, community agencies, and institutions to improve quality of services and to resolve identified problems. Consults with Executive Director daily about resident status, census, budget, personnel, and other relevant issues. Participates in the development of and compliance with the department budget including nursing, medical, and central supplies. Provides relevant information to Executive Director regarding departmental needs and status. Proactively develops positive employee relations, incentive, and recognition programs. Promotes positive interactions. Maintains approachability, strong communication, and interpersonal skills with staff and prompt resolution of issues. Trains nursing management staff in the knowledge and delivery of same. Ensures 24-hour availability as nursing administration resource by providing on-call and telephone access or designating an alternative, qualified nursing staff member to do so. Acts in administrative capacity in absence of Executive Director. Background: The scale and complexity of the COVID-19 outbreak have underscored the need for prompt and effective implementation of evidence-based containment measures. Contact tracing is one of the interventions that has been used to effectively control recent pandemics (Ebola, SARS), and has shown to be effective against COVID-19 mitigation in the United States, and elsewhere. Lead Contact Tracer - 300 Positions The Contact Tracer will report to a Contact Tracing Team Lead and be an important part of COVID-19 Response & Recovery efforts. The Contact Tracer will support local efforts to combat the COVID-19 pandemic at the community level. The aim of this effort will be to call contacts of each person diagnosed with COVID-19, gather information on the contacts, and provide isolation/quarantine recommendations and/or information on testing, and ongoing monitoring, if warranted. Duties and Responsibilities: The Contact Tracer will use a web-based platform to enter information on all contacts of positive COVID-19 cases. Some of this information will include documenting demographics, symptoms, travel, occupation, and testing. Contact Tracers will refer contacts for testing as appropriate and in accordance with established protocols and provide them with instructions for quarantine. Contact Tracers are required to follow all scripts, policies, and procedures provided to them, and comply with guidelines regarding confidential information related to personal information. Call contacts of newly diagnosed patients. Communicate in a professional and empathetic manner toward distressed individuals. Collect and record information into the reporting system as well as the surveillance and management system. Provide contacts with approved information about quarantine procedures, and if appropriate, refer them to testing according to protocol and/or to a COVID-19 Care Resource Coordinator for social resources. Contact tracers will follow the script to inform contacts about the importance of quarantine and what to do if symptoms develop. They may not deviate from the script or provide information that is not included in the script. Maintain daily contact with Team Lead and/or Supervisor as well as other duties and tasks as assigned by the manager. Infection Control Practitioner: 50 Positions The Infection Control Practitioner (ICP) is responsible for the active and passive surveillance and reporting of nosocomial infections, investigation of infection or clusters of infections as warranted, microbiological monitoring of the healthcare environment, and remediation as warranted, targeted education, consultation, research, administration and continued professional development. Duties and Responsibilities: Analyze and distribute surveillance data to the Infection Control Committee and unit-specific and service-specific nosocomial infection reports to the Epidemiological Staff. Provide facility-specific in-person on-site audits and infection control training as assigned. Provide lists of infection rates to Epidemiological department chairs for review and analysis regarding clinical practice. Monitor trends in unusual or resistant organisms (community-acquired or nosocomial) for evidence of spread to other patients, visitors or employees. Coordinate with the local public health agencies and/or the State Bureau of Community Health and Prevention of reportable diseases in collaboration with Epidemiology Team as well as other duties and tasks as assigned by the manager.
